BHP is said to mull shale split to speed $10bn sale

BHP Billiton, seeking to accelerate the sale of its US shale unit, is prepared to offer the assets in as many as seven packages, including three in the prized Permian Basin, according to people with knowledge of the producer’s plans. The world’s biggest miner continues to favour a sale of the portfolio to a single buyer, the people said. It values the assets at $10-billion or more, though the Melbourne-based company could also consider a swap of onshore US acreage for offshore wells in the Gulf of Mexico, according to the people, who spoke on condition of anonymity as the details are private.
